Common Materials Used in Cookware
- Stainless Steel: Known for its resistance to rust and corrosion, stainless steel is a popular choice due to its durability. It provides even heat distribution, making it ideal for browning and sautéing.
- Non-Stick Coating: These pans are designed for easy food release and quick clean-up. They are particularly useful for low-fat cooking, as they require less oil or butter.
- Cast Iron: Renowned for excellent heat retention, cast iron pans are perfect for frying and baking. They require regular seasoning but offer unparalleled durability if maintained properly.
- Copper: Copper cookware heats up quickly and provides precise temperature control, making it preferred by professional chefs.
- Ceramic: Often a non-toxic alternative, ceramic-coated cookware is aesthetically pleasing and suitable for healthy cooking practices; however, it may not be as durable as other metals.
Factors to Consider When Choosing Material
- Heat Conductivity: The ability of the pan to distribute heat evenly affects how well food cooks without hotspots.
- Durability: Some materials withstand high temperatures better than others while resisting scratches or dents over time.
- Maintenance Needs: Certain materials require more upkeep than others; consider how much time you’re willing to invest in maintaining your cookware.
- Health Safety: Ensure that any coatings used in non-stick options are free from harmful chemicals like PFOA.

Material Composition
The material used in madewell pans directly affects their durability and performance. Common materials include stainless steel, cast iron, aluminum, and non-stick coatings. Each has its unique advantages:
- Stainless Steel: Known for its longevity and resistance to rust or staining. It provides excellent heat distribution but may require some oil or butter to prevent sticking.
- Cast Iron: Offers superior heat retention and even cooking but can be heavy and requires seasoning to maintain its non-stick properties.
- Aluminum: Lightweight with great thermal conductivity; however, it may warp over time if not properly constructed.
- Non-Stick Coatings: Designed for easy food release; these surfaces need careful handling to avoid scratches that compromise their lifespan.
